Design agencies merge to form Siren
LONDON - Design agencies Kugel and Thin Air have merged to form a new agency called Siren.
Siren launches with 40 staff and an office in London's Soho. Clients include Jo Malone, Cotton US, the BBC and Pinewood Studios. It is forecasting turnover of £4.5m in its first year of trading.

The agency is being run by five directors: Rob Hawkins, previously owner of Thin Air; and Jim Henderson, Matt Nimmo, Phil Birchall and Tim Catherall, all of whom worked for Kugel.
Hawkins said: "The directors of Siren have known each other for 10 or more years and this seemed like a natural progression for both businesses. We were both looking to move our businesses forward and, once we started talking about, it became increasingly clear that there was an extraordinary level of complimentary skills, clients and business philosophy."
